Gramophone DA-544 (10-in.)

The following matrix(es) were released with this catalog number:

CompanyMatrix No.Take NumberDateTitle/Artist 
Gramophone 1782b [1] 4/11/1902 Studenti, udite / Enrico Caruso
Gramophone G1788b [1] 4/11/1902 No, non chiuder gli occhi vaghi / Enrico Caruso

Primary Performers:

Enrico Caruso (vocalist : tenor vocal)
